FE vs. PE Exams: What's the Real Difference?

While both are essential milestones for every aspiring engineer, the FE and PE exams serve different purposes and test distinct skillsets. Here’s how they break down:
1. Fundamentals of Engineering (FE) Exam
  • Who is it for? Typically taken by students close to finishing an accredited engineering degree, or recent graduates. It’s your first step on the path to licensure.
  • Focus: Tests broad, fundamental engineering principles—mostly material covered in undergraduate studies.
  • Format: Computer-based, single-day exam (110 multiple-choice questions over ~6 hours).
  • Disciplines: Available in multiple specializations, e.g., FE Civil, FE Mechanical, FE Chemical, and more.
  • Goal: Passing means you earn your Engineer-in-Training (EIT) or Engineering Intern (EI) status.
2. Principles and Practice of Engineering (PE) Exam
  • Who is it for? Engineers with FE certification plus required years of work experience (usually 4 years in the U.S.).
  • Focus: Assesses advanced technical knowledge and application in your chosen discipline—for example, PE Civil or PE Electrical Power.
  • Format: Computer-based (most disciplines), discipline-specific, sometimes with both breadth & depth sections. Duration and structure vary by discipline.
  • Goal: Passing is your ticket to becoming a licensed Professional Engineer—unlocking project leadership, autonomy, and higher earning potential.

1. Underestimating the Exam’s Breadth and Depth

It’s tempting to focus on topics you know or enjoy, but the FE and PE exams are notorious for their broad scopes. These aren’t just memory tests—they challenge your understanding across disciplines. For example, the FE covers not only your core discipline (civil, mechanical, electrical, etc.) but also supporting topics like ethics, materials science, and probability.

7. Misunderstanding the CBT (Computer-Based Testing) Format

The transition to computer-based testing (CBT) for both FE and PE exams means familiarizing yourself with the interface is crucial. Not knowing how to flag questions, use the online reference handbook, or manage on-screen tools can eat up valuable time.
  • Tip: Spend time with the NCEES demo and practice using resources like the online reference handbook supplied during the real exam.

Why the NCEES FE Reference Handbook Is Your Secret Weapon

During the exam, this digital handbook is the only reference you're allowed. It spans over 500 pages, covering math, science, engineering fundamentals, codes, and more. Nationally, most FE examinees view this as a mere backup, but those who drill with it daily gain a genuine edge. Here’s why:
  • All formulas, none memorized: You don’t need to memorize equations. Instead, you need to instantly find and correctly use them.
  • Exact match with test content: Problems reference concepts and notation from the handbook itself.
  • PDF search functionality: Efficient digital navigation means you can pinpoint what you need—if you’ve practiced navigating its layout.

1. Get the Official Handbook—and Get the Right Version

Start by downloading the latest edition of the FE Reference Handbook from your NCEES account. Double-check you have Version 10.1 or newer. Even veteran engineers can be caught off-guard by version mismatches—small differences in formula placement or notation can cost crucial minutes or lead to errors on the actual exam.

2. Learn the Layout: Your Map to Success

This handbook is not a textbook—think of it as a professional engineer’s toolkit. Key sections include:
  • Mathematics and Probability: Foundational formulas, conversion tables, statistics references
  • Discipline-Specific Sections: Civil, Mechanical, Electrical, Chemical, etc.
  • Standard Codes and Charts: Safety, structural, mechanical tables, material properties
  • Reference Index: Use to jump straight to relevant pages

4. Become a Search Pro: Speed Is Everything

The digital exam allows you to search keywords (Ctrl+F); it’s your responsibility to search efficiently. Our experience with students has shown:
  • Exact wording matters: For "Bernoulli equation," searching “Bernoulli” not “fluid flow” is fastest.
  • Know alternate terminology: Some formulas may be listed under slightly different names.
  • Practice navigational shortcuts: Try jumping by section or specific keywords to hone your speed.
